I can only speak to the schooling I’m currently getting as an undergraduate pursuing the premedical path. I think that while higher education is difficult, I wouldn’t call it a dystopia because there are quite a few people who like school or can balance it with a social life. It’s very difficult and I could understand how people would consider it a great suffering because it can be very time consuming. Personally, I don’t have much of a social life due to my course schedule and after hearing some of my friends talk about the workload of other majors it makes me think of how unfair it is that finishing all of your work/studying is never truly over for many students in STEM or who are pre-med. You are taught to be the student that stands out for applications by doing many extracurricular activities, but that doesn’t leave much time for anything other than being a stellar student.
